Analysis

In 2015, united states of america — wood chips and particles — import value in Viet Nam stood at 88 1000 USD.

Compared with earlier readings it is down 36.2% over ten years.

Over the whole period, united states of america — wood chips and particles — import value in Viet Nam peaked at 430 1000 USD in 1999 and was at its lowest, 4 1000 USD, in 2008.
